.sidebar-container.svelte-1tf7gpr{display:flex;flex-direction:column;gap:1.5rem}.sidebar-section.svelte-1tf7gpr{border-top:1px solid #e5e7eb;padding-top:1.5rem}.sidebar-section.svelte-1tf7gpr:first-child{border-top:none;padding-top:0}.doc-tree.svelte-1tf7gpr{list-style:none;padding:0;margin:0}.doc-link.svelte-1tf7gpr{display:block;color:#6b7280;text-decoration:none;font-size:14px;padding:4px 0;transition:color .2s ease;font-weight:600}.doc-link.svelte-1tf7gpr:hover{color:#111827}.doc-link.active.svelte-1tf7gpr{color:#2563eb}.sdk-navigation-dropdown.svelte-1ngjn6g{position:relative;display:none}@media (max-width: 1023px){.sdk-navigation-dropdown.svelte-1ngjn6g{display:block;margin-bottom:2rem}}.dropdown-toggle.svelte-1ngjn6g{display:flex;align-items:center;justify-content:space-between;width:100%;padding:.75rem 1rem;border:1px solid var(--border-primary);border-radius:.5rem;background-color:var(--surface-primary);color:var(--text-primary);font-size:1rem;font-weight:500;cursor:pointer}.dropdown-menu.svelte-1ngjn6g{position:absolute;top:100%;left:0;right:0;z-index:10;background-color:var(--surface-primary);border:1px solid var(--border-primary);border-radius:.5rem;margin-top:.5rem;padding:.5rem;box-shadow:0 4px 12px #0000001a;max-height:300px;overflow-y:auto}.dropdown-category.svelte-1ngjn6g{padding:.5rem}.dropdown-category.svelte-1ngjn6g ul:where(.svelte-1ngjn6g){list-style:none;padding:0;margin:0}.dropdown-category.svelte-1ngjn6g a:where(.svelte-1ngjn6g){display:block;padding:.5rem 1rem;color:var(--text-secondary);text-decoration:none;border-radius:.25rem}.dropdown-category.svelte-1ngjn6g a.active:where(.svelte-1ngjn6g),.dropdown-category.svelte-1ngjn6g a:where(.svelte-1ngjn6g):hover{color:var(--link-primary);background-color:var(--surface-secondary)}.sdk-layout-container.svelte-itp98y{position:relative}.sdk-layout.svelte-itp98y{display:flex;max-width:1584px;margin:0 auto;padding:2rem 1rem;gap:32px}.right-sidebar.svelte-itp98y{width:304px;flex-shrink:0;position:sticky;top:96px;height:calc(100vh - 96px);height:calc(100svh - 96px);height:calc(100dvh - 96px);height:calc(var(--app-vh, 1vh) * 100 - 96px);overflow-y:auto}.main-content.svelte-itp98y{flex:1;min-width:0}@media (max-width: 1023px){.right-sidebar.svelte-itp98y{display:none}.sdk-layout.svelte-itp98y{grid-template-columns:1fr}}
